Van der Moolen reports a profit of 1.8 million for the second quarter of 2005. Earnings per share 0.05 versus 0.04 in the first quarter of 2005
Van der Moolen announces that it earned profit attributable to its common shareholders of 1.8 million in the second quarter 2005 compared with 1.5 million in the first quarter of 2005 and 5.7 million in the second quarter of 2004 (restated to IFRS).
The financial information presented is prepared in accordance with IFRS. Previously published quarterly and full year financial information under Dutch GAAP for the year 2004 has been restated to comply with IFRS . Profit attributable to common shareholders in the second quarter of 2005 rose by 20%, from 1.5 million in the first quarter of 2005 to 1.8 million. Compared with the second quarter of 2004, profit attributable to common shareholders (after preferred dividend) decreased by 3.9 million. This decrease mainly resulted from the non-recurring tax benefit of 3.7 million included in second quarter 2004 net income and lower revenues.
Van der Moolen was able to close 64 of its 65 trading days (98%) in the second quarter with a trading profit on transactions. Our NYSE participation rate was 20.9%, compared to 20.7% in the first quarter of 2005 and 23.2% in the second quarter last year. Our realization rates were 2.5, 2.6 and 2.9 basis points, for the respective quarters.
